دسترسی نامحدود
برای کاربرانی که ثبت نام کرده اند
برای ارتباط با ما می توانید از طریق شماره موبایل زیر از طریق تماس و پیامک با ما در ارتباط باشید
در صورت عدم پاسخ گویی از طریق پیامک با پشتیبان در ارتباط باشید
برای کاربرانی که ثبت نام کرده اند
درصورت عدم همخوانی توضیحات با کتاب
از ساعت 7 صبح تا 10 شب
ویرایش: Softcover reprint of the original 1st ed. 2000 نویسندگان: Matt Kaufmann, Panagiotis Manolios, J. Strother Moore (auth.) سری: Advances in Formal Methods 3 ISBN (شابک) : 9781461370031, 9781461544494 ناشر: Springer US سال نشر: 2000 تعداد صفحات: 272 زبان: English فرمت فایل : PDF (درصورت درخواست کاربر به PDF، EPUB یا AZW3 تبدیل می شود) حجم فایل: 9 مگابایت
کلمات کلیدی مربوط به کتاب استدلال به کمک رایانه: یک رویکرد: روشهای محاسباتی، زبانهای برنامهنویسی، کامپایلرها، مترجمان، مهندسی نرمافزار/برنامهنویسی و سیستمهای عامل، علوم کامپیوتر، عمومی
در صورت تبدیل فایل کتاب Computer-Aided Reasoning: An Approach به فرمت های PDF، EPUB، AZW3، MOBI و یا DJVU می توانید به پشتیبان اطلاع دهید تا فایل مورد نظر را تبدیل نمایند.
توجه داشته باشید کتاب استدلال به کمک رایانه: یک رویکرد نسخه زبان اصلی می باشد و کتاب ترجمه شده به فارسی نمی باشد. وبسایت اینترنشنال لایبرری ارائه دهنده کتاب های زبان اصلی می باشد و هیچ گونه کتاب ترجمه شده یا نوشته شده به فارسی را ارائه نمی دهد.
استدلال به کمک رایانه: یک رویکرد مقدمه کتاب درسی
استدلال به کمک رایانه است. می توان از آن در دوره های کارشناسی
ارشد و مقطع کارشناسی ارشد مهندسی نرم افزار یا روش های رسمی
استفاده کرد. همچنین در ارتباط با سایر کتابهای دروس طراحی
سختافزار، ریاضیات گسسته یا تئوری، بهویژه دورههایی که بر
فرمالیسم، سختگیری یا پشتیبانی مکانیزه تأکید دارند، مناسب است.
همچنین برای دوره های هوش مصنوعی یا استدلال خودکار و به عنوان
مرجعی برای تجارت و صنعت مناسب است.
سیستمهای سختافزاری و نرمافزاری کنونی اغلب بسیار پیچیده هستند
و روند رو به افزایش پیچیدگی است. بسیاری از این سیستم ها از
اهمیت حیاتی برخوردارند. بنابراین اطمینان از اینکه آنها مطابق
انتظار رفتار می کنند نیز از اهمیت حیاتی برخوردار است. با
مدلسازی ریاضی سیستمهای محاسباتی، مدلهایی را به دست میآوریم
که میتوانیم رفتار صحیح آنها را ثابت کنیم. پیچیدگی سیستم های
محاسباتی چنین اثبات هایی را بسیار طولانی، پیچیده و مستعد خطا می
کند. برای افزایش بیشتر اطمینان در استدلال خود، میتوانیم از یک
برنامه رایانهای برای بررسی اثباتهای خود و حتی خودکارسازی برخی
از ساختهای آنها استفاده کنیم.
در این کتاب ما ارائه می کنیم:
Computer-Aided Reasoning: An Approach is a textbook
introduction to computer-aided reasoning. It can be used in
graduate and upper-division undergraduate courses on software
engineering or formal methods. It is also suitable in
conjunction with other books in courses on hardware design,
discrete mathematics, or theory, especially courses stressing
formalism, rigor, or mechanized support. It is also appropriate
for courses on artificial intelligence or automated reasoning
and as a reference for business and industry.
Current hardware and software systems are often very complex
and the trend is towards increased complexity. Many of these
systems are of critical importance; therefore making sure that
they behave as expected is also of critical importance. By
modeling computing systems mathematically, we obtain models
that we can prove behave correctly. The complexity of computing
systems makes such proofs very long, complicated, and
error-prone. To further increase confidence in our reasoning,
we can use a computer program to check our proofs and even to
automate some of their construction.
In this book we present:
Front Matter....Pages i-xv
Introduction....Pages 1-5
Front Matter....Pages 7-7
Overview....Pages 9-20
Front Matter....Pages 21-21
The Language....Pages 23-56
Programming Exercises....Pages 57-64
Macros....Pages 65-73
Front Matter....Pages 75-75
The Logic....Pages 77-101
Proof Examples....Pages 103-116
Front Matter....Pages 117-117
The Mechanical Theorem Prover....Pages 119-153
How to Use the Theorem Prover....Pages 155-181
Theorem Prover Examples....Pages 183-210
Theorem Prover Exercises....Pages 211-222
Back Matter....Pages 223-270